Introducing a practical, accessible resource about how bail hearings are conducted in Canada. Written by an experienced Provincial Court judge, A Guide to Conducting Bail Hearings in Canada offers invaluable insight into this essential component of the Canadian criminal justice system.
Accessible and Relevant
A Guide to Conducting Bail Hearings in Canada is written in an innovative question-and-answer format, with a well-organized table of contents which makes finding the information you need easy and fast. The comprehensive volume begins with a review of the guiding principles of judicial interim release before proceeding into an exploration of the other aspects of bail hearings, including publication bans, adjournments, grounds for detention, revocation of bail, forms and conditions of release, and much more. Judge Koturbash has also included a timely chapter on bail and pandemics that addresses the impact that COVID-19 has had on the bail system in Canada. In addition, judges and lawyers will undoubtedly refer to and come to rely on the bail checklist included in one of the appendices for valuable guidance.
